Output 37427d87dd6e5864cd5d18e0d7220b87c68506e3b6d9531cfb1f4e0f83e9a5b7:4

value
6655914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e3743a7f393c751e2a3130bce9344225e377106 OP_EQUAL
address
MF2j9DrvqNuHqAzfEBWDLoBA4BJvBAYaBt
transaction
37427d87dd6e5864cd5d18e0d7220b87c68506e3b6d9531cfb1f4e0f83e9a5b7
spent
true